Epic Games would release one ICON emote each day, maintaining the tradition in the Item Shop dedicated section. These emotes were backed by hit songs and artists, just too much-agent of a craze or source of irritation for the poor players. Now with the daily ritual gone, some will grieve for the loss, while others will rejoice.
